dc.description.abstract |
Agriculture is the most important elements to support the human life, where both human and animal are depends on it. The development of irrigation means filling the minds of many scientists and researchers, the ancient man was used the old irrigation, which needs a lot of effort and hardship. It was necessary to develop manual of irrigation and using of modern technology.
In this study one of these modern methods. Which is comprise of two mobile devices and electronic circuit (including dual-tone multi-frequency, Darlingtona arrays, Valves quench).
The methodology of the circle depend on a two-Mobile, one in the user's hands (1) and the other (2) in the field or area to be irrigated command is sent from mobile number one through the keyboard to the mobile number two, which is received and sends it to the interface associated with him directly, which is processing the command and send it to one of the four valves Perfusion where open or closed by sending it to them.
The use of modern techniques in irrigation, particularly in remote areas and desert areas which are difficult to live there is a successful solution has to be addressed and developed. |
